On September 9, 2011, the Federal Circuit vacated a district court ruling in a declaratory judgment suit against Finnegan’s client Zipher and its parent company Videojet Technologies Inc., which found that the plaintiff did not infringe Zipher's patent. The Federal Circuit found that the lower court misconstrued a key claim term as too narrow, and remanded the case for further proceedings using the correct construction.
